## Configuration

The Gatewick turnstile counter reads its settings from `.env` at startup, never at runtime, so any change requires a restart of the counter daemon. Set `TURNSTILE_POLL_MS` conservatively — values under 200 overwhelm older gate firmware at Halloran Stadium. The daemon also authenticates to the central tally service, and its credential belongs on the following line:

vault entry, kafop-kajog: LEDGER_TOKEN13=01047e8f078d2

Leadership Review Briefing — Legacy Pricing Adjustment

For the finance team: this briefing outlines the proposed price increase for legacy customers on the Emberwick platform. Roughly a third of the installed base remains on contracts signed before the Atlas repackaging, at rates well below current list. The proposal phases increases over two renewal cycles, with exceptions for accounts managed by the Corven team. The confidential commercial intent behind this change is stated below.

management briefing: Only 33 of the 205 pilot accounts renewed Kasath, so a churn review is set for October 17. Weniusek Logistics is in early talks to buy Holethax Freight for about $345.6 million.

Verify that the revised driver-assignment heuristic has been reviewed for fairness and load balance prior to release. Confirm: (a) assignment weights match the approved configuration document, (b) the overtime-avoidance rule was regression-tested against last quarter's dispatch logs, (c) no driver can be assigned overlapping routes, and (d) fallback to manual assignment is reachable within two clicks. Evidence of each check must be attached. Accountability for this item rests with the person named below.

account owner for hahig-fahag: Pelael Istax Novys

# Pricing — Marlowe Kit Line (Managers Only)

Heads up, sales leads: list prices for the Marlowe kits hold steady this quarter. Bundle discounts cap at 12% — don't promise more. The Compact kit is loss-leading on purpose, so push upsells to the Field edition. Questions go to Renna. The confidential note on next quarter's plans sits below.

internal memo for kajep-tawip: The renewal with Holaelix Group closes at $10 million a year, 5 percent below the last contract. Project Wenael slips by two quarters because of the tooling delay.